## Deployment

Glimmerpress rebuilds only pages whose source hashes changed. Full rebuilds are reserved for template or schema changes; trigger them manually. The build worker pulls content from the Hollowvale store, diffs against the manifest, and publishes deltas to the edge. Keep worker concurrency low on shared runners. The rebuild service expects the following configuration:

config for yaguf-tafog:
oliix:
  pin: 6849
  metrics_host: metrics.oliix.lumicsys.internal
  tenant: jorix
  seal: seal_7aebb594

ALERT: Duplicate chip reads at SplitPoint mats. Triggers when a Kestrel Run Series reader logs the same chip more than 5 times in 10 seconds — usually RF interference or a wedged mat. Results feed may show ghost finishers. Pause the affected mat, then restart its reader service. Dedup and recovery procedure is documented here:

wiki page, bageg-bajeg: https://argocd.lumicnet.corp/merge_requests

Plugin authors: the credential your plugins use to query Ledgerfall's blue-green deploy status for the billing worker expired yesterday. Until you update, deploy-state hooks will return 401 errors and your cutover callbacks will not fire. Please replace the stored value in your plugin manifest carefully, then re-run verification. The replacement key is below.

app token of fajop-fahif = qvz4-AnML

**Ticket: Drift detected on Pellcrest autoscaler**

During the quarterly audit we found the queue-depth autoscaler on the Marrowline ingest tier running values that diverge from the approved baseline committed in the Harkow repo. The scale-up threshold and cooldown were changed manually in June without review. Please assess exposure before we reconcile. The live values observed on the node are listed below.

deployment values, tajeg-yahaf:
[lamvan]
team = kelmir
access_code = ac_205d2b
host = lamvan.olvarqstack.corp
port = 9200
owner = fraion.giliel
peer = rusath.kelvinet.internal